WEATHER INSTRUMENTS • For the weather elements learnt, we use different instruments to measure and record them. • The instruments are: 1. A thermometer 2. A rain gauge 3. A wind vane 4. A cup anemometer 5. A hygrometer 6. A barometer 7. A Stevenson screen WEATHER INSTRUMENTS 1. Thermometer •It is used to measure temperature. •The unit of measurement is degrees Celcius (ᵒC). 2. Rain gauge •Is used to measure the amount of rainfall. •The unit of measurement is millimetres (mm). •In Zimbabwe more rains are experienced in summer. WEATHER INSTRUMENTS 3. Windvane •Used to determine the direction of the wind. •We always name the wind after the direction from which it blows. WEATHER INSTRUMENTS 4. Cup anemometer •It is used to measure wind speed. •It measures how quickly the set of cups turns around in a circle. •The unit of measurement is knots. 1 knot = 1.85km/hour WEATHER INSTRUMENTS 5. Barometer •It is used to measure atmospheric pressure. •Atmospheric pressure is the weight of the air on the earth. •If the pressure changes, it tells us that the weather is going to change. •High pressure means air is sinking and the weather will be clear. •Low pressure means the air is rising and there is a chance of rain. WEATHER INSTRUMENTS WEATHER INSTRUMENTS 6. Hygrometer •It is used to measure humidity. •Humidity is the amount of water vapour in the air

Importance of elements of weather Rainfall •Crops need water to germinate. •They need it to grow. •Water moves nutrients in plants and animals. •It dissolves nutrients. •It cools the plants. •Rainfall should not be too much nor too little Too much rainfall •Causes floods •Washes away crops •Causes crops to suffer from diseases •Causes harvested crops to take long to dry •Washes away the soil •Cause animals to be affected by diseases Too little rainfall •Causes crops to die. •Animals will not have water to drink. •There will be little water for irrigation. •There will be little food for animals.
